Flight of the Phoenix by R.E. LaFevers (Nathaniel Fludd: Beastologist, Book One)I just love this book’s cover. I’d pick it up for the cover alone. And then when I’d leaf through the pages and see the wonderful illustrations and discover the story featuring a plucky ten-year-old boy whose “family business” is mapmaking and beastology, I’d really be hooked.

I have a seven-year-old boy on my own holiday gift list who may be a wee skosh young for this, but I know he’ll love the story and the sketches and the beasts (particularly the beasts) and he has a wonderful teacher mom who will help him through this first book. I think he’ll quickly grow into the rest of the series.

The Flight of the Phoenix (Nathanial Fludd: Beastologist, Book One) is a Junior Literary Guild Selection. School Library Journal calls it “a quick and enriching read” and notes “children who love fantasy, myth, exotic settings, and even a little dose of history will relate to Nate as he discovers his inner hero and carries on the Fludd family tradition. The characters are strongly developed and the period illustrations done in line, including some of Nate’s own sketches, enhance the tale.”
